UnearthedBookmarks 1.6 (Mac OS X)

I am the…  

developer. I have coded the following and am in the process of testing: 1) Double click to launch a url; 2) Do not require http:// on adds. Mass import would be nice, but that would require major work that I do not have the time for (but I will put it on the list). Refresh intervals would be nice as well. However, this does take bandwidth away from other web related things you might be doing (like surfing). The main thought behind the application was to check on those sites that only update infrequently (friends sites, etc.). Checking every few minutes would probably be overkill. Column resizing does work; however, you first need to change the window size for the application to ensure that the available space is larger than the defualt space for the columns (otherwise java won't let you resize). The program may seem slow depending upon your internet connection. The program connects to each URL and gets the following information: last updated timestamp (if available on the server), and the program actually reads through the html code for the page bookmarked to get the title element (it does stop reading the file once it is found). Removing bookmarks is currently slow due to the fact that the program automatically reloads all of the bookmarks over again. I am looking into stopping this auto-refresh. However, it might remain (due to issues with the implementation of the column sorting feature and time involved); since actual practice would be few removals of bookmarks, it might not be a big deal.
